The Indiana Pacers are all set to host New York Knicks in Game 3 of the Eastern Conference finals on Sunday, May 25th at the Gainbridge Fieldhouse. All eyes would be on Pascal Siakam, whether he starts Game 3 against Indiana Pacers or not. 

Will Pascal Siakam play Game 3 against New York Knicks?

The 31-year-old center will be seen stepping foot on the court for Game 3 against the New York Knicks as he is not listed on the team's injury report. He has experience on his side which matters the most as he is one of the key players for the Pacers. Siakam featured in 78 regular season games in this year's campaign as he averaged 20.2 points, 6.9 rebounds, 3.4 assists and 0.9 steals per game.

During Game 1 against New York Knicks, Pascal Siakam played for 43 minutes along with 17 points, 5 rebounds, 6 assists and 2 steals. During Game 2, Siakam clocked 33 minutes and ended the match with 39 points, 5 rebounds, 3 assists and 1 steal. Pascal Siakam has averaged 18.9 points, 6.7 rebounds and 4.1 assists in the 27 games that he has played against the New York Knicks in his career.

The New York Knicks have full roster at their disposal. On the other hand, the Indiana Pacers have Isaiah Jackson listed on the team's injury report and will be sidelined from Game 3 against Knicks. The seven game series against New York Knicks is led 2-0 by Indiana Pacers.
